From c21ae24f7a3d8892a1126984223a5ddf996b3105 Mon Sep 17 00:00:00 2001 From: Almeida Date: Thu, 9 Apr 2026 16:23:06 +0100 Subject: [PATCH] fix(ReactionType): rename Super to Burst (#1613) Co-authored-by: Claude Opus 4.6 (1M context) --- deno/rest/v10/channel.ts | 8 +++++++- deno/rest/v9/channel.ts | 8 +++++++- rest/v10/channel.ts | 8 +++++++- rest/v9/channel.ts | 8 +++++++- 4 files changed, 28 insertions(+), 4 deletions(-) diff --git a/deno/rest/v10/channel.ts b/deno/rest/v10/channel.ts index 997d2bc8..97a8dd78 100644 --- a/deno/rest/v10/channel.ts +++ b/deno/rest/v10/channel.ts @@ -411,7 +411,13 @@ export interface RESTGetAPIChannelMessageReactionUsersQuery { */ export enum ReactionType { Normal, - Super, + Burst, + // eslint-disable @typescript-eslint/no-duplicate-enum-values + /** + * @deprecated Use {@link ReactionType.Burst} instead + */ + Super = Burst, + // eslint-enable @typescript-eslint/no-duplicate-enum-values } /** diff --git a/deno/rest/v9/channel.ts b/deno/rest/v9/channel.ts index 22b04442..5275fab0 100644 --- a/deno/rest/v9/channel.ts +++ b/deno/rest/v9/channel.ts @@ -418,7 +418,13 @@ export interface RESTGetAPIChannelMessageReactionUsersQuery { */ export enum ReactionType { Normal, - Super, + Burst, + // eslint-disable @typescript-eslint/no-duplicate-enum-values + /** + * @deprecated Use {@link ReactionType.Burst} instead + */ + Super = Burst, + // eslint-enable @typescript-eslint/no-duplicate-enum-values } /** diff --git a/rest/v10/channel.ts b/rest/v10/channel.ts index 54da2ecf..5bb9fe42 100644 --- a/rest/v10/channel.ts +++ b/rest/v10/channel.ts @@ -411,7 +411,13 @@ export interface RESTGetAPIChannelMessageReactionUsersQuery { */ export enum ReactionType { Normal, - Super, + Burst, + // eslint-disable @typescript-eslint/no-duplicate-enum-values + /** + * @deprecated Use {@link ReactionType.Burst} instead + */ + Super = Burst, + // eslint-enable @typescript-eslint/no-duplicate-enum-values } /** diff --git a/rest/v9/channel.ts b/rest/v9/channel.ts index 9c7a346d..a20226da 100644 --- a/rest/v9/channel.ts +++ b/rest/v9/channel.ts @@ -418,7 +418,13 @@ export interface RESTGetAPIChannelMessageReactionUsersQuery { */ export enum ReactionType { Normal, - Super, + Burst, + // eslint-disable @typescript-eslint/no-duplicate-enum-values + /** + * @deprecated Use {@link ReactionType.Burst} instead + */ + Super = Burst, + // eslint-enable @typescript-eslint/no-duplicate-enum-values } /**